Step-by-Step Instructions
- Heat 2 tablespoons of extra virgin olive oil in a large skillet over medium-high heat. Once hot, add 1 chopped onion and sauté for about 5 minutes until soft and translucent. Stir in 2 cloves of minced garlic and cook for an additional minute.
- Pour in 1 cup of passata, add 1 teaspoon of Italian seasoning, and season with salt and pepper. Bring to a gentle simmer and allow to thicken for approximately 10 minutes.
- In a separate pot, bring salted water to a boil. Add 8 ounces of rigatoni pasta and cook according to package instructions, about 10-12 minutes. Reserve 1 cup of pasta water before draining.
- Once the sauce has simmered, reduce heat to low. Stir in 1/2 cup of grated Parmesan cheese and fresh chopped basil until the cheese melts into the sauce.
- Gently fold in 1 cup of ricotta cheese, stirring until incorporated. If too thick, add reserved pasta water gradually.
- Add the drained rigatoni to the skillet, tossing to coat with the sauce. Heat through for another minute or two, adding more pasta water if needed.
- Plate the Tomato Ricotta Pasta hot, garnishing with additional grated Parmesan cheese and fresh basil leaves.

Notes
Reserve pasta water before draining for adjusting sauce consistency. Opt for whole milk ricotta for richer taste. Avoid overcooking garlic to prevent bitterness.
